  • Served as Director for the last 5 years and oversaw Code Compliance and Animal Services, because of the success of the multiple programs we implemented, I was assigned other roles vital to the community.
  • We launched a very successful Mobile Tool Sharing Program
  • Assisted in the development and implementation of the City’s Short-Term Rental Ordinance
  • Lead the creation of the Neighborhood Enhancement Team, made up of different departments. We identified distressed neighborhoods and together with the community, developed focused services/programs to improve (These programs won the International Code Council award for Community Service in 2022, the American Association of Code Enforcement Community Service award in 2022 and Code Enforcement Association of Texas Community Service Award in 2022.)
  • Following the aftermath of Winter Storm URI, together with Fire, Police, Public Works, Housing and Water Departments, we helped the community with recovery efforts. Our team took the lead in identifying the most impacted properties and assisted with delivering necessary water and provisions to our residents.
  • Similar roles were assumed when the city experienced tornado episodes that devasted several neighborhoods. Assisted property owners in recovery efforts, helping secure the necessary material to address their property damages.
